We are Regeneron Japan, a leader in innovative healthcare solutions, seeking an Associate Manager to join our dynamic Oncology Marketing team. This role is pivotal in executing impactful local oncology marketing strategies and driving brand success in Japan. Reporting directly to the Associate Marketing Director, you will play a key role in shaping our marketing initiatives to support current and future product launches. If you are passionate about making a meaningful impact in oncology and thrive in a collaborative environment, this opportunity is for you.
A Typical Day:
As an Associate Manager, your day will be filled with exciting challenges and rewarding tasks, including:
- Executing brand marketing strategies and providing valuable input into their development.
- Collaborating with cross-functional teams to implement promotional campaigns aligned with the brand plan.
- Analyzing market dynamics, competitive actions, and brand performance to identify risks and opportunities.
- Developing and executing external stakeholder engagement plans, including national congresses and healthcare professional (HCP) meetings.
- Creating local promotional materials that align with local and global brand strategies for use by the sales force and digital channels.
- Partnering with the Sales Team to develop and execute field plans of action, regional sales meetings, and field communications.
- Managing the local brand planning process, including competitive landscape analysis, promotional opportunity identification, and message development.
- Monitoring and managing the promotional budget to ensure alignment with approved allocations.
- Upholding the highest ethical and compliance standards in all activities.

To Be Considered:
To qualify for this exciting opportunity, candidates must possess:
- A Bachelor's degree and at least six years of progressive, relevant work experience.
- A minimum of five years of sales representative experience with a strong track record, including three years in oncology.
- Intermediate written and spoken English language skills.
- Working knowledge of local healthcare compliance codes and promotional activity regulations.
Preferred qualifications include:
- Experience in biotech/pharma brand marketing.
- Specific expertise in oncology marketing.
